WebCalamity Jane claimed that Wild Bill was the only man she ever loved, and, according to her last wish, she was buried next to him after her death in 1903. Calamity Jane also spent some time with the Wild Bill Cody Show. While she wasn’t shooting onstage like Annie Oakley, she traveled with the show and shared stories of her times out west.
